Advertisement
Don't miss our Christmas Drama this Sunday at 10:30AM
Event Venue & Nearby Stays
Iglesia Sobre La Roca, 901 E Miller Rd,Garland, Texas, United States
Concerts, fests, parties, meetups - all the happenings, one place.











